Brief Program Description:

 

 

This program seeks to address researchers' challenges in using investigational pharmacies for clinical trials. The panel discussion will emphasize federal, state and institutional standards for investigational pharmacies. Presentations will provide guidance on investigational pharmacy management and advice on compliance with regulations.

 

Program Objectives:

1. Comprehend local and national regulations related to drug administration

2. Understand the complexity of investigational drug management

3. Identify recent investigational drug management changes that may impact your research program

4. Apply the knowledge gained in evaluating real-life investigational pharmacy scenarios to your research
